This is an anniversary card I made using a darling Mo Manning image. It fits the Color Challenge 300 to use an old color challenge from 1 - 299. I chose CC116 which is S.U.'s shades of garden green, cool caribean and chocolate chip. I don't have any of these colors so I hope my generic (or geriatric, if you prefer, lol) colors will be okay
The image was colored with Copics and the sky and ground were colored with chalks. The sentiment was created with JustRite's Trompe Font, upper and lower cases. I used Versa Magic Chalk - Gingerbread to stamp the sentiment, the flourishes and also to sponge around the edge of the card. There's lots of sparkle over the heads of both sets of love birds, though you may not be able to see it. Since this was an anniversary card, I added wedding rings to both images which you also may not be able to see.
